LeBron James or Michael Jordan? Anthony Edwards reveals his NBA GOAT

Move over, MJ and LeBron, Anthony Edwards says his basketball GOAT is someone else.

The rising Minnesota Timberwolves star made the surprise declaration during an interview with ESPNโ€™s Malika Andrews, where he didnโ€™t hesitate when asked who tops his all-time list.

โ€œMy GOAT? This gonna sound crazy, but Kevin Durant,โ€ Edwards said.
โ€œIโ€™ve always just been a fan, watching him play as a kidโ€ฆ Heโ€™s the first seven-footer Iโ€™ve seen putting the ball on the floor and scoring off the dribble. Iโ€™ve always been a big fan.โ€

Durant Over MJ? Edwards Stands Firm

While the NBA world continues to debate the usual names, Michael Jordan, LeBron James, Kobe Bryant, Edwards is sticking with the player he grew up idolizing. At just six years old when Durant made his NBA debut in 2007, Edwards has watched KDโ€™s entire career from fan to fellow All-Star.

Earlier this year at All-Star Weekend in Indianapolis, Edwards told Chris Haynes of TNT:

โ€œDurant is my favorite player of all time, of course. Just being around him is super cool.โ€

Now in his fourth NBA season, the 22-year-old guard is averaging 26.3 points, 5.2 rebounds, and 5.3 assists per game while leading the Timberwolves into serious playoff contention. Durant, meanwhile, is still dominant at 35, averaging 28.1 points in his 16th season with the Phoenix Suns.

Best in the NBA? โ€œMe,โ€ Says Edwards

In the same ESPN interview, Edwards made headlines with his unshakable self-belief.

Q: Whoโ€™s the best player in the NBA?
A: Me.

And when asked whoโ€™s second?

โ€œKAT,โ€ Edwards said, giving props to his teammate Karl-Anthony Towns.

On the MJ Comparisons: โ€œI Love Itโ€ฆ They Not Wrongโ€

Edwards has drawn comparisons to Michael Jordan from analysts like Stephen A. Smith, Kendrick Perkins, and Kevin Garnett, and while he’s humbled by it, he’s keeping things in perspective.

โ€œHow would I look denying it? But I donโ€™t want to be compared to somebody of such caliber. I havenโ€™t done anything on his level yet,โ€ he said.
โ€œBut I love it. They got faith in meโ€ฆ they not wrong.โ€

Face of the NBA? Edwards Says Heโ€™s Focused on Winning

Despite the hype, Edwards insists heโ€™s not chasing titles like “Face of the League.”

โ€œI never really think about it that way. I just go out there and try to compete every night at a high level. If it comes, it comes.โ€
